Double-glazed windows

Double-glazed windows are the perfect solution to improve the efficiency of your home. They are extremely effective in stopping the loss of heat in the winter and keeping your house cool during the summer. They also reduce noise pollution and increase the overall security of your home.

Double-glazed windows have an air gap that is sealed between them that acts as an insulation layer. This helps reduce the flow of heat. This insulation effect decreases the energy use and makes your home more comfortable.

Double-glazed windows also prevent condensation. This means that your home is less likely to be a victim of mould, which is an illness risk and could result in a build-up of dampness.

They also can help reduce your carbon footprint and energy consumption. They are a green option and can dramatically increase the value of your property.

They can also be utilized in older homes. Double glazing can be put in in homes with older architectural styles, by a number of companies who specialize in double glazing.

The windows consist of two panes of glass separated by a spacer, and then a layer of gas, such as argon, krypton or xenon. The inert gas fills the gaps between the panes of glass and slows the flow of heat.

This creates an insulated unit (IGU) that can reduce your energy consumption by up to 30% and is available in different sizes, including the popular double hung style. IGUs can be used to replace existing windows or to build new ones or renovations.

Bay windows

Bay windows are a timeless style that can transform the look of your home. They enhance the curb appeal, add natural light and views, and can add additional square footage to your living area. Moreover, they are ideal for adding seating and storage to your home.

Bay windows come in a variety of styles, and it is essential to select a style that complements the architecture of your home. These styles of replacement windows crawley include box bay windows, bow windows and canted bay windows.

Canted bay windows typically come with a fixed window to the front and two flanking windows that are angled between 30 and 40 degrees. These windows are typically made for the first floor of houses.

These bay windows are often found on Victorian homes because of their decorative motifs. They can also be found on other types of homes.

Bay windows are generally more narrow at the sides than their front counterparts, which may help with ventilation. They can also be used to display flowers or other decorative items on the ledge.
